The other method of sprouting an avocado involves placing the wide end of the seed into a small pot containing a peat-based growing medium to a depth of about two-thirds of its height. Insert a toothpick on the side of the avocado seed, half way between its top and bottom… Place the circle of toothpicks over a jar or glass filled with water, with the broad or flat (bottom) end of the avocado seed suspended in about 1 inch of water. If using this method, you will not see the root develop as you would if the seed were in a clear glass, but after several weeks you should see the sprout appear through a large crack at the top.
